  • Patent number: 11305043
    Abstract: The present disclosure relates to a method and system for regulating and/or monitoring a heating device for heating a fluid, which has flowed in an in-flow section of a dialysis fluid circuit. The dialysis fluid circuit is part of a blood treatment apparatus, which comprises a container for receiving the fluid and a heating container for heating the fluid. The method encompasses the step of starting a heating process for heating the fluid in the heating container. The fluid is in fluid communication with the container when the filling level of the container reaches a pre-determined filling level value by means of direct or indirect flow from the inlet.

  • Publication number: 20120315594
    Abstract: The invention relates to a method for producing an orthodontic element with a ceramic main body, which has a base surface for fixing the element to a tooth. In order to develop the method in such a way that the main body can, on the one hand, be fastened to the tooth with a high adhesive force and, on the other hand, can easily be detached from the tooth at the end of an orthodontic treatment, it is proposed according to the invention that a laser beam is guided along the base surface in an impingement area, the base surface in the impingement area is superficially heated locally by means of the laser beam and microscopic particles are broken free from the base surface by means of crack development.

  • Publication number: 20100112507
    Abstract: An expansion screw for regulating teeth has two expansion-screw bodies, the spacing between which can be changed by means of a spindle, and has at least one guide pin which is aligned parallel to the spindle and engages in guide openings of the two expansion-screw bodies, the spindle having a first and a second threaded portion, each of which is connected to an expansion-screw body, and an actuating portion, with at least one point for application of a tool for rotating the spindle, and the expansion screw has a locking mechanism which interacts with the actuating portion in order to secure the spindle against unintended rotation. In order to develop the expansion screw such that it requires a smaller amount of installation space, it is proposed that the locking mechanism has at least one locking element with a locking member which is disposed laterally alongside the actuating portion and subjects the actuating portion to an axial spring force when the spindle is rotated.

  • Patent number: 7481651
    Abstract: To create an orthodontic device with a base having a base surface for fixing the device to a tooth, and a slot for receiving an archwire, which is defined by a bottom surface and two side surfaces arranged on either side of the bottom surface and aligned in substantially parallel spaced relation to each other, and which extends in a substantially straight line through the base in the longitudinal direction of the base on a side thereof facing away from the base surface, and with a cover element for at least partially covering the open side of the slot facing the bottom surface, which is convertible and is easier to handle during the conversion, and which offers the wearer an increased degree of security, it is proposed that the side surfaces of the slot have a positively locking guide, which is aligned substantially parallel in relation to the longitudinal direction of the slot, and in which the cover element is slidably and detachably held on the base.

  • Patent number: 7125393
    Abstract: A device for carrying fluids for a medical treatment device with two balancing chambers, each having two partial chambers. The filling times of the partial chambers are initially determined using a monitoring device, and then the filling times of the first partial chambers of the first and second balancing chambers, are compared to the filling times of the second partial chambers of the first and second balancing chambers, respectively, to detect leakage or an incomplete filling or discharging of the respective partial chambers.
